Council Approves Funding for 2015 Grant Programs

Local government | February 12, 2015

Mississauga City Council approved more than $3 million in funding for community culture, festivals, recreation and environment programs. The funds are made available through the Arts and Culture, Cultural Festivals and Celebrations (CFC), Recreation and Sport and Environment Grant Programs.

“The City’s grants help to develop talent, nurture new arts, foster community groups and support local festivals,” said Community Services Commissioner Paul Mitcham. “Mississauga’s culturally rich, active and engaging community is a key reason why people choose to live in and visit our city.”

According to Mitcham, through the grant programs, the City of Mississauga builds and strengthens our neighbourhoods. Grants help community organizations deliver much needed programs and services that complement the City’s programs and also help community organizations become more professional, accountable and sustainable in providing these services.
